When using a wok on an induction cooktop, it is best to choose a flat-bottomed wok for better contact with the cooktop. Preheat the wok before adding ingredients, use high heat settings, and stir-fry quickly to retain the flavors and textures of the food. Additionally, avoid dragging the wok on the cooktop surface to prevent scratches.

Can you make candy using an induction cooktop?

Yes, you can make candy using an induction cooktop, as it provides precise temperature control essential for candy-making. Ensure that your cookware is compatible with induction heating, typically made of magnetic materials like stainless steel or cast iron. Follow your candy recipe closely, monitoring temperatures carefully, as induction cooktops heat quickly and can impact the cooking process. Always use a candy thermometer for the best results.


Cookware for an Induction Cooktop?

One of the easiest mistakes to make when cooking on an induction cooktop is using the wrong cookware. Using the wrong pots and pans can irreparably scratch the smooth surface. When shopping for the right cookware, many manufacturers label their products as to whether or not they are safe for induction cooktops. If a pot is not clearly marked, it can be tested with a magnet. If the magnet sticks, then the cookware is appropriate. In general, stainless steel is the best choice. However, if one is not careful, over time, any type of metal will scratch the surface.

What are the best safety measures to consider when using an outdoor gas cooktop?

When using an outdoor gas cooktop, the best safety measures to consider are ensuring proper ventilation to prevent carbon monoxide buildup, keeping the cooktop away from flammable materials, checking for gas leaks before use, and never leaving the cooktop unattended while in use.
